数据库 · 1 11 月, 2024

VS MSSQL:強勢對抗,誰為佳?(vs mssql)

VS MSSQL:強勢對抗,誰為佳?

在當今的數據驅動世界中,選擇合適的數據庫管理系統(DBMS)對於企業的成功至關重要。兩個廣泛使用的數據庫系統是MySQL和Microsoft SQL Server(MSSQL)。這篇文章將深入探討這兩者的特點、優缺點以及適用場景,幫助讀者做出明智的選擇。

MySQL概述

MySQL是一個開源的關聯數據庫管理系統,廣泛應用於各種網站和應用程序中。它以其高效的性能和靈活的架構而聞名,特別適合處理大量的讀取操作。

優點

  • 開源免費:MySQL是開源的,這意味著用戶可以自由使用和修改,降低了成本。
  • 高性能:在處理大量讀取請求時,MySQL表現出色,特別是在Web應用中。
  • 社區支持:擁有龐大的用戶社區,提供豐富的資源和支持。

缺點

  • 功能限制:相較於MSSQL,MySQL在某些高級功能(如完整的事務支持)上有所欠缺。
  • 安全性:雖然MySQL提供基本的安全功能,但在某些情況下可能不如MSSQL強大。

MSSQL概述

Microsoft SQL Server(MSSQL)是一個由微軟開發的關聯數據庫管理系統,特別適合企業級應用。它提供了豐富的功能和強大的安全性,適合處理複雜的數據操作。

優點

  • 高級功能:MSSQL提供了許多高級功能,如數據挖掘、報告服務和分析服務,適合需要複雜數據處理的企業。
  • 安全性:MSSQL擁有強大的安全性功能,包括數據加密和用戶權限管理。
  • 整合性:MSSQL與其他微軟產品(如Excel和Power BI)整合良好,方便數據分析和報告。

缺點

  • 成本:MSSQL的授權費用相對較高,對於小型企業來說可能是一個負擔。
  • 資源需求:MSSQL通常需要更多的系統資源,這可能會影響性能,特別是在資源有限的環境中。

適用場景比較

選擇MySQL還是MSSQL,取決於企業的具體需求和預算。以下是一些建議:

  • MySQL:適合中小型企業和初創公司,特別是那些需要快速開發和部署Web應用的團隊。
  • MSSQL:適合大型企業和需要高級數據處理功能的應用,特別是那些已經在使用微軟生態系統的公司。

結論

總結來說,MySQL和MSSQL各有其優缺點,選擇哪一個取決於企業的需求、預算和技術棧。MySQL以其開源和高性能而受到青睞,而MSSQL則因其強大的功能和安全性而被大型企業所青睞。無論選擇哪一種數據庫系統,了解其特性和適用場景都是至關重要的。

如果您正在尋找可靠的 VPS 解決方案來支持您的數據庫需求,Server.HK 提供多種選擇,幫助您輕鬆管理和擴展您的業務。